About the train journey from St Goar to Koblenz Bahnhof

Want to travel from St Goar to Koblenz Bahnhof by train? Start your journey with us.

The train from St Goar to Koblenz Bahnhof usually takes 8 hours 38 minutes on average to travel 178 miles (286 km), although the quickest services can take as little as 6 hours 59 minutes. You can expect to find 4 trains per day running on this popular route. As there aren’t any direct services running between St Goar and Koblenz Bahnhof, you’ll need to make 2 changes on your way to Koblenz Bahnhof.

Cheap train tickets from St Goar to Koblenz Bahnhof

Book in advance

Most of the train companies across Europe release their tickets around three to six months in advance, many of which can be cheaper the earlier you book. If you know the dates you want to travel, you may be able to find some cheaper train tickets from St Goar to Koblenz Bahnhof by booking early.§

Be flexible with your travel times

Many of the train services in Europe are also popular commuter services, lots of train companies increase ticket prices during “peak hours” (generally between 06:00 – 10:00 and 15:00 – 19:00 on weekdays). If you can, consider travelling outside of peak hours to find lower priced tickets.

Choose a slower or connecting train

On some of the busier routes, you might also have the option to take a slower or connecting train. It may take a little longer than some high-speed or direct services, but if you have a little extra time on your hands, you might find a cheaper fare. Plus, you'll have more time to enjoy the view of the countryside!
